Output 58fa836fd592d4f8d1322da74308eb5b4a804798d17b208327a29e36329bbd64:5

value
4243095
script pubkey
OP_0 OP_PUSHBYTES_20 8b87041c2070aa5b7861920e46533cc71b27ca2a
address
bc1q3wrsg8pqwz49k7rpjg8yv5eucudj0j326ywqqs
transaction
58fa836fd592d4f8d1322da74308eb5b4a804798d17b208327a29e36329bbd64